Not if people only buy the door busters. Margins for retailers are severely cut this day in order to make up for it in volume. If I walk in and buy two hugely discounted ad items, I just cost them $ unless I bought, for example, the 40 dollar Belkin printer cable, the 100 dollar Monster surge protector, and their warranty to go with the machine, in this case a computer for example.
